Cleveland's Cleveland Museum of Art air quality benefits from the 380-acre Wade Oval park and University Circle's green campus providing exceptional natural filtration. Vehicle traffic on East Boulevard contributes modest local sources, while the park's extensive woodland and the Doan Brook valley's natural ventilation generally maintain the museum among Cleveland's more pleasantly ventilated major cultural institutions throughout most of the year.

When is air pollution at its worst in Cleveland Museum of Art?
Cleveland Museum of Art follows Cleveland's typical seasonal air quality pattern: spring and autumn tend to bring the cleanest, most stable air, but prolonged summer heat waves are when air quality most often dips into unhealthy territory. Lake-effect winds can help clear the air on many days near the Great Lakes shoreline.
Are air quality levels in Cleveland Museum of Art based on measurements or forecasts?
It is forecasts derived by downscaling forecasts provided by EU’s Copernicus Atmosphere Monitoring Service (CAMS) by taking into account local conditions such as traffic patterns. CAMS bases its forecast on satellite measurements of particles and chemical compounds in the atmosphere.
